ANISCHURIA Meaning and Definition

  1. Anischuria is a medical term that describes a condition characterized by a significantly reduced or the complete absence of urine production. It is derived from the Greek words "an" meaning without, "isch" meaning to hold back, and "ouria" meaning urine. Anischuria can be indicative of various health conditions affecting the urinary system or other major organs in the body.

    The condition can be caused by several factors, including severe dehydration, kidney dysfunction or failure, urinary tract obstruction, or certain medications. Anischuria can also be a symptom of underlying conditions such as kidney stones, bladder cancer, enlarged prostate in men, or certain infections.

    The absence or minimal urine output in anischuria is concerning as it indicates a lack of waste elimination from the body. This can lead to the accumulation of toxins and waste products, which can potentially result in electrolyte imbalances, fluid overload, and other harmful effects on the overall health.

    To diagnose anischuria, medical professionals may perform various tests such as blood tests, urine analysis, imaging studies, and cystoscopy to identify the underlying cause. Treatment for anischuria depends on the causative factors. It may include interventions like fluid management, removal of urinary tract obstructions, medication adjustments, or surgical procedures.

    Prompt medical attention is essential when anischuria is suspected, as the condition can be potentially life-threatening if left untreated. Seeking appropriate medical care is crucial to identify and address the underlying cause while preventing complications associated with the condition.

Etymology of ANISCHURIA

The word "anischuria" comes from the Greek roots "an-" meaning "without" or "not", and "ischuria" meaning "retention of urine". So, "anischuria" refers to a condition in which there is an inability to pass urine or a lack of urine production.
